SynopsisTomb Raider's Lara Croft has become a multi-million dollar merchandising franchise. From videos to action figures to comics and an upcoming film, anything that bears the Lara Croft Image turns to gold. With Tomb Raider II sales running into the millions, and Lara Croft's Image becoming a mass market icon, it's prime time for a Collector's Edition of Lara Croft Art, News, Essays, Rumors, and Game Strategy."Tomb Raider Anthology" Outline: - The Tomb Raider Story- The Lara Phenomenon- Evolution of the Tomb Raider series Tomb Raider to Tomb Raider II -- advances in storyline and gameplay- Game Play Strategies, Walkthrough Tomb Raider I- A Lara Adventure- Story of Core and Eidos- Game Play Strategies, Walkthroughs Tomb Raider II- Tomb Raider Merchandise- Tomb Raider Movie- Game Play Strategies, Walkthroughs Tomb Raider Gold -- Exclusive!!- Lara Croft Fictional Story, This anthology offers exclusive strategies for never-before-seen Tomb Raider Gold Levels. Douglas Coupland, a well-known writer and '90s pop culture expert, contributes writings and insights on Tomb Raider and the Lara Croft phenomenon. The anthology features Lara rumors, previews, essays, merchandise, hype, and strategy.
